60°C Hot Spring Egg60-degree hot spring egg is a dish made primarily from fresh eggs. The preparation method involves slowly cooking the eggs in 60-degree hot water to maintain a semi-fluid yolk, resulting in a delicate texture and rich nutrition.

Braised Pork RiceBraised pork rice is a classic Chinese rice dish, primarily made with fatty pork belly, mushrooms, and onions. The pork belly is cut into small cubes and slowly stewed with seasonings until the meat becomes tender and fully infused with flavor. Mushrooms and onions add aroma and texture to the dish. Finally, the braised pork and rich sauce are poured over steamed rice.
Steamed Egg Custard with TeaChawanmushi is a steamed dish primarily made with eggs, shrimp, chicken, and fish. The ingredients are diced and mixed with egg liquid, then combined with an appropriate amount of water or dashi broth. After filtering, the mixture is poured into bowls and steamed over water. The finished dish has a delicate, smooth texture with rich layers of flavor.

Japanese SukiyakiJapanese sukiyaki, primarily made with thin slices of beef, tofu, and vegetables. The method involves adding a special sauce to a shallow pot, cooking the ingredients one by one, and finally enjoying them by dipping into raw egg yolk.
Coconut Curry Chicken RiceCoconut curry chicken rice is a dish made with coconut milk, curry, and chicken, served with fragrant rice. The preparation involves cutting the chicken into pieces and simmering it, then adding curry paste and coconut milk, and slowly cooking until the chicken is tender and well-seasoned, finally enjoyed together with aromatic rice.
Teriyaki Chicken Rice BowlTeriyaki chicken rice is made with chicken cutlets as the main ingredient, cooked with a specially prepared teriyaki sauce. The chicken cutlets are first pan-fried until golden brown, then coated with a thickened sauce made by simmering soy sauce, sugar, and mirin until it becomes syrupy, allowing the chicken to fully absorb the rich aroma of the sauce.

Steamed EggSteamed egg is a dish made primarily from eggs, mixed with water or broth, then steamed until set. The egg mixture is strained to remove bubbles, poured into a container, covered to prevent water droplets from falling in, and steamed over high heat until smooth and tender.
